sdks/java/io/rrio/src/main/java/org/apache/beam/io/requestresponse/Call.java:
##########
@@ -535,6 +535,7 @@ public ResponseT call(RequestT request) throws 
UserCodeExecutionException {
       try {
         return future.get(timeout.getMillis(), TimeUnit.MILLISECONDS);
       } catch (TimeoutException | InterruptedException e) {
+        future.cancel(true);

Review Comment:
   ![medium](https://www.gstatic.com/codereviewagent/medium-priority.svg)
   
   When catching `InterruptedException`, the interrupted status of the thread 
is cleared. It is a best practice to restore the interrupted status by calling 
`Thread.currentThread().interrupt()` so that upstream callers or the thread 
pool runner are aware of the interruption.
   
   ```suggestion
           future.cancel(true);
           if (e instanceof InterruptedException) {
             Thread.currentThread().interrupt();
           }
   ```
